Familiarizing yourself with legal terms related to boating accidents can help you better understand your case and communicate effectively with your attorney. Below are some key terms commonly used in these matters.
Negligence refers to the failure to exercise reasonable care, resulting in harm to another person. In boating accidents, this could involve reckless operation of a watercraft or ignoring safety protocols.
Liability is the legal responsibility for damages or injuries caused by one party to another. Determining liability is essential in boating accident cases to identify who is accountable for the accident.
Damages refer to the monetary compensation sought for losses sustained due to the accident, including medical expenses, lost income, and pain and suffering.
Maritime law encompasses the rules and regulations governing activities on navigable waters, which apply to boating accidents and related legal claims.

Fault is typically established by investigating the circumstances of the accident, including adherence to boating laws and safety regulations. Evidence such as accident reports, witness statements, and expert analysis helps determine liability. Understanding fault is critical for pursuing a claim and holding the responsible party accountable for damages.
New York follows a comparative negligence rule, which means you may still recover damages even if you share some responsibility for the accident. However, your compensation may be reduced according to your percentage of fault. An attorney can help assess your case and advocate for the maximum possible recovery.
You may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age resulting from the accident. The exact damages depend on your individual circumstances and the severity of your injuries. Legal representation helps ensure that all eligible damages are pursued.
The statute of limitations for personal injury claims in New York is generally three years from the date of the accident. Filing within this time frame is essential to preserve your right to compensation. Consulting a lawyer promptly helps ensure timely filing and compliance with all legal deadlines.
